About Catholic Charities of Shiawassee and Genesee Counties - Owosso in Michigan
Catholic Charities of Shiawassee and Genesee Counties - Owosso is a treatment facility located in Owosso, Michigan, offering recovery services for individuals suffering from substance and alcohol abuse disorders. Catholic Charities provides a comprehensive, evidence-based approach to addiction treatment, focusing on addressing the physical, mental, spiritual, emotional, and financial aspects of an individual's recovery. For individuals seeking compassionate and effective care, Catholic Charities of Shiawassee and Genesee Counties - Owosso offers individualized services to meet each person's unique needs.
The facility provides a number of services to those in need of addiction treatment. Catholic Charities offers individual and group therapy, medication-assisted treatment, relapse prevention, and recovery support. Additionally, they provide specialized counseling services, such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, Dialectical Behavior Therapy, and Acceptance and Commitment Therapy to help individuals develop the necessary skills to maintain sobriety. They also offer case management services to help individuals address any underlying issues that may have contributed to their substance use.
In addition to their services, Catholic Charities of Shiawassee and Genesee Counties - Owosso is accredited by the Commission on Accreditation of Rehabilitation Facilities, has been certified by the Joint Commission, and is licensed by the Department of Community Health. They also provide support for individuals who need transportation assistance and access to their treatment programs. Catholic Charities of Shiawassee and Genesee Counties - Owosso also offers nutritional guidance, vocational assistance, and peer support to help individuals achieve a successful recovery.

Opioid addiction is a common form of addiction, often caused by prescription drugs that are abused. Addiction is treated by detoxifying the body and following up with therapies to correct behavior and target the root of the problem.
Most opioid addiction begins with patients being prescribed painkillers after an injury or surgery. The body becomes used to the chemicals in these medications and soon no longer responds to their presence. As a result, addicts seek out stronger opiate-based medications like Oxycodone to compensate for the lack of effectiveness.
The most dangerous aspect is that these addictive behaviors often get carried over onto illicit drugs like heroin, which are increasingly potent and result in lower life expectancies.

Residential treatment programs are those that offer housing and meals in addition to substance abuse treatment. Rehab facilities that offer residential treatment allow patients to focus solely on recovery, in an environment totally separate from their lives. Some rehab centers specialize in short-term residential treatment (a few days to a week or two), while others solely provide treatment on a long-term basis (several weeks to months). Some offer both, and tailor treatment to the patient’s individual requirements.

Couples therapy is beneficial for couples in which at least one partner has a substance use disorder. This type of therapy can help partners improve communication skills, which is an important factor in a healthy relationship. It can also help partners better understand one another so they have a greater understanding of how the other partner may be feeling.
Benefits of couples therapy include:
- Improvement in communication skills
- Increased understanding of the dynamics within a relationship
- Increased sense of support and trust in the relationship
- Better teamwork between partners/increased willingness to listen and work together
- Enhanced tolerance of each other’s shortcomings
- Improved ability to have open, honest communication with each other

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) is a type of psychotherapeutic treatment that is focused on changing negative ways of thinking that contribute to addictive behavior.
Cognitive behavioral therapy is beneficial for:
- People who are seeking to overcome addictive behavior
- Those who struggle with addictive behavior and mental illness
- People who have a genetic history of addiction in their family
- Those who don’t want to depend on medications
- Those who need a more practical treatment approach

Experiential Therapy at Catholic Charities of Shiawassee and Genesee Counties - Owosso
Experiential therapy is a type of therapy that has been found to be effective in the treatment of substance abuse. It is a “hands-on” approach, which can involve anything from acting to rock climbing. The individual must trust the therapist for this therapy to work. This therapy helps individuals revisit and heal from past traumas and has been used in various behavioral and eating disorders.
